რა არის ტრანზაქცია განაწილებული მონაცემთა ბაზის სისტემაში?
რა არის ტრანზაქცია განაწილებული მონაცემთა ბაზის სისტემაში?

ვიდეო: რა არის ტრანზაქცია განაწილებული მონაცემთა ბაზის სისტემაში?

ვიდეო: რა არის ტრანზაქცია განაწილებული მონაცემთა ბაზის სისტემაში?
ვიდეო: distributed transaction | requirements| Distributed systems | Lec-60 | Bhanu Priya 2024, აპრილი
Anonim

ა განაწილებული ტრანზაქცია არის მონაცემთა ბაზის ტრანზაქცია რომელშიც ორი ან მეტი ქსელის ჰოსტია ჩართული. პრაქტიკაში ყველაზე კომერციული მონაცემთა ბაზის სისტემები გამოიყენეთ ძლიერი მკაცრი ორფაზიანი საკეტი (SS2PL) კონკურენტულობის კონტროლისთვის, რაც უზრუნველყოფს გლობალურ სერიალიზაციას, თუ ყველა მონაწილე მონაცემთა ბაზები დაასაქმე.

ამასთან დაკავშირებით, რა არის მონაცემთა ბაზის ტრანზაქცია, მიეცით ტრანზაქციის 2 მაგალითი?

Ში მონაცემთა ბაზა მართვის სისტემა, ა გარიგება არის ლოგიკის ან სამუშაოს ერთი ერთეული, რომელიც ზოგჯერ შედგება მრავალი ოპერაციისგან. ერთი მაგალითი არის გადარიცხვა ერთი საბანკო ანგარიშიდან მეორეზე: The სრული გარიგება გამოკლებას მოითხოვს The ერთი ანგარიშიდან გადასარიცხი თანხა და იმავე თანხის დამატება The სხვა.

ზემოაღნიშნულის გარდა, როგორ მუშაობს განაწილებული ტრანზაქციები? ა გარიგება განსაზღვრავს ლოგიკურ ერთეულს მუშაობა რომ ან მთლიანად ახერხებს ან საერთოდ არ იძლევა შედეგს. ა განაწილებული ტრანზაქცია არის უბრალოდ ა გარიგება რომელიც წვდება და განაახლებს მონაცემებს ორ ან მეტ ქსელურ რესურსზე და, შესაბამისად, უნდა იყოს კოორდინირებული ამ რესურსებს შორის.

შემდგომში შეიძლება ასევე იკითხოთ, რა არის ტრანზაქციის მენეჯმენტი განაწილებულ მონაცემთა ბაზაში?

განმარტება. განაწილებული ტრანზაქციის მენეჯმენტი ეხება პრობლემების ყოველთვის უზრუნველყოფის თანმიმდევრული განაწილებული მონაცემთა ბაზა დიდი რაოდენობით თანდასწრებით გარიგებები (ლოკალური და გლობალური) და წარუმატებლობები (საკომუნიკაციო ბმული და/ან საიტის გაუმართაობა).

რა არის ბინის გარიგება ახსენი მაგალითით?

Ში ბინა გარიგება , თითოეული გარიგება არის გამოყოფილი და დამოუკიდებელი სხვებისგან გარიგებები სისტემაში. სხვა გარიგება არ შეიძლება იმავე თემაში დაწყებამდე გარიგება მთავრდება. ბინის გარიგებები არის ყველაზე გავრცელებული მოდელი და მხარდაჭერილია უმეტესი კომერციული მონაცემთა ბაზის სისტემებით.

გირჩევთ: